Mid-Roof vs. High-Roof Cargo Vans: Which Foton Toano Fits Your Business Best?

Feb. 24, 2026

TL;DR (Quick Summary):Choosing between the Foton Toano Mid-Roof and High-Roof depends on your daily route.

  • Choose the Mid-Roof (10m³) if you need to access underground parking (approx. 2.4m height) and prioritize highway stability.

  • Choose the High-Roof (12m³) if you need maximum cargo volume or a standing workspace (1.89m internal height).

  • Both models share the legendary Cummins ISF 2.8L engine for unmatched reliability.

Introduction: The "Space vs. Access" Dilemma

Investing in a commercial van is not just about buying a vehicle; it's about buying a business tool. The most common question we get from fleet managers is: "Should I go for the extra space of the High-Roof, or the versatility of the Mid-Roof?"

Making the wrong choice can be costly. A van that is too tall might limit your delivery areas, while a van that is too small could mean making double trips. Let's break down the data to help you decide. 

1. The Foton Toano Mid-Roof: The Urban Logistics Expert

The Mid-Roof variant stands at approximately 2.415 meters. While it sacrifices some vertical storage, it gains significant operational flexibility. 

Best For: City Centers & Highway Runs

Parking Accessibility: 

Many urban loading zones and older warehouse entrances have height restrictions. The Mid-Roof fits where giants cannot. 

Aerodynamic Stability: 

A lower center of gravity and reduced wind resistance make this model more stable at high speeds and slightly more fuel-efficient.

2. The Foton Toano High-Roof: The Mobile Warehouse

The High-Roof variant pushes the total height to approx 2.675 meters, unlocking a massive 12 cubic meters of cargo volume. But the real game-changer is the internal experience. 

Best For: Bulk Cargo & Mobile Workstations

Standing Room: 

With an internal height of ~1.89 meters, an average adult can stand upright inside. This reduces back strain significantly when sorting packages. 

Max Volume: 

For logistics companies paid by volume (CBM), the extra 2m³ over the mid-roof version translates directly to higher profit per trip.

3. The Shared Core: Why Either Choice is Safe

Regardless of the roof height, both vehicles are built on the same robust platform designed for heavy use. 

Engine: 

Both are powered by the Cummins ISF 2.8L Turbo Diesel, delivering 160 HP and 360 Nm of torque.

Load Capacity: 

Both feature a reinforced chassis and a rigid rear axle capable of handling heavy payloads without sagging. 


FAQ: Common Questions About Toano Vans

Q1: Is the fuel consumption significantly different between the Mid-Roof and High-Roof?

Answer: The difference is minimal in city driving. However, at highway speeds (over 80km/h), the Mid-Roof is approximately 5-8% more fuel-efficient due to better aerodynamics. 

Q2: Can I convert the Foton Toano into a camper van or ambulance?

Answer: Yes. The High-Roof model is the preferred choice for conversions (Camper/Ambulance) because the 1.89m internal height allows for installation of cabinets and medical equipment while maintaining standing room.
